NR2C2 Antibody

Product Specifications

Background

Members of the nuclear hormone receptor family, such as NR2C2, act as ligand-activated transcription factors. The proteins have an N-terminal transactivation domain, a central DNA-binding domain with 2 zinc fingers, and a ligand-binding domain at the C terminus. The activated receptor/ligand complex is translocated to the nucleus where it binds to hormone response elements of target genes. For short periods of storage (days) store at 4˚ C. For longer periods of storage, store NR2C2 antibody at -20˚ C. As with any antibody avoid repeat freeze-thaw cycles.

Calculated Molecular Weight

67 kDa

Applications Notes

NR2C2 antibody can be used for detection of NR2C2 by ELISA at 1:312500. NR2C2 antibody can be used for detection of NR2C2 by western blot at 1 μ g/mL, and HRP conjugated secondary antibody should be diluted 1:50,000 - 100,000.
